First-year Public Diplomacy Program (PD) students spent six weeks in two “boot-camp” classes – Introduction to Public Diplomacy and Visual Communication. Second-year PD students focused on “off-campus” experiences. For example, one student worked on public relations and communications for the San Francisco Film Festival. BOOT CAMP New Media Management students spend the bootcamp semester in an intensive reading seminar that explore the disruptions taking place across the communications industries. Student read and discussed works such as Dr. Carlota Perez's treatise on the dynamics of economic bubbles and technological revolutions, and Dr. Duncan Watts' explanation of the mathematics of networks …
